Thomas Global Systems has marked the opening of its expanded engineering and advanced manufacturing facility in Irvine, California, coinciding with the company’s 70th anniversary.
The milestone reflects Thomas Global Systems’ ongoing investment in engineering capability, programme delivery and long-term support for aerospace and defence customers.
The Irvine expansion increases the company’s U.S. engineering, manufacturing and programme support capacity, strengthening its ability to deliver innovative, high-integrity electronic solutions for commercial aviation, defence and government applications.
“This expansion represents a deliberate investment in our people, our capabilities and the customers we support,” said Angus Hutchinson, CEO of Thomas Global Systems. “As we mark 70 years of operations, our focus remains on practical innovation, engineering excellence and delivering long-term value across the aerospace and defence sector.”
Founded in Sydney, Australia, in 1956, Thomas Global Systems has grown from a specialist electronics manufacturer into an international aviation and defence electronics business. Operating from modern facilities in Irvine, California, and Sydney, Australia, the company delivers innovative, dependable and customer-focused solutions across commercial aviation, defence and government markets.
